How much do flexible unity software developer jobs pay per year?

As of May 31, 2026, the average yearly pay for flexible unity software developer in Jackson, MS is $97,465.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$78,400.00 and $113,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Flexible Unity Software Developer?

A Flexible Unity Software Developer is a professional who specializes in creating interactive applications, games, or simulations using the Unity game engine, with the ability to adapt to various project requirements and work environments. This flexibility may involve working remotely, taking on different roles within a team, or quickly learning new technologies and workflows as needed. They are skilled in C# programming, 3D/2D asset integration, and may contribute to both technical and creative aspects of development. Their adaptability makes them valuable for startups, freelance projects, or dynamic teams that require versatile developers.

Introduction

As an Application Support Analyst, you will join a dedicated team of customer support professionals responsible for the initial review, troubleshooting and testing of all client support requests. This role requires the ability to provide critical, real-time analysis and problem-solving solutions to our software clients by asking applicable questions and retracing the steps and processes utilized by the customer to identify the potential cause of their reported problem. Once the problem is determined, the analyst may decide if collaboration with other quality assurance and software development teams is necessary to provide the optimal solution. Your responsibilities will include developing an intimate knowledge of the features, functionality, and security of our industry-leading loan management software in addition to maintaining an ongoing awareness of over 60+ external connections to vendor partner software products which expand our software's capabilities.

Essential Functions

  • Take ownership of incoming issues/requests from customers with a sense of urgency.
  • Must be capable of troubleshooting the cause of a reported problem by walking through the client's steps leading up to the problem, reproducing the reported problem within Vergent's software test environment, and finally, documenting (in detail) the steps taken, including the course of action taken to resolve the problem.
  • Must possess strong communication and critical thinking skills and be able to ask the correct questions necessary for testing a reported problem and providing a potential solution.
  • Must be willing and able to stay abreast of new company software and updates.
